Chimney fire prediction in IJsselland
Author(s): Kasteren, L.N. van (2024)
Abstract:
In this paper, we develop a combined machine learning and statistical modelling process to predict chimney fire risk in IJsselland. We first use random forests and permutation importance techniques to find the explanatory variables. Secondly, we design a Poisson point process model and use logistic regression estimation to estimate the parameters. Afterwards, we verify the results using residuals. In all phases, we compare the results to the results from the Twente region, which is very similar to IJsselland. All the modelling is done on data collected by the Twente and IJsselland Fire Brigade.
